Buying Guide: Key Considerations for Choosing a Patch Panel With RJ45 On Both Sides

  • Port count and density: Determine the required number of connections now and in the near future. Higher-port panels save rack space when planning expansion.
  • Through vs. traditional punch-down: Pass-through (coupler) panels eliminate punching down and simplify repairs, but ensure chassis and keystones are compatible with your cabling system.
  • Shielding: STP (shielded) panels reduce EMI in environments with significant electrical noise. Unshielded (UTP) panels are typically sufficient for home or small office setups.
  • Keystone compatibility: Verify that the included keystone jacks match your preferred category (Cat5e, Cat6, Cat6A, Cat7) and that you can swap them if needed.
  • Cable management: A robust rear cable management bar helps maintain tidy wiring, improves heat dissipation, and simplifies future changes.
  • Gear compatibility: Confirm rack compatibility (1U, 19-inch racks), mounting options (rackmount or wall-mount), and support for PoE if your devices require power over Ethernet.
  • Installation time: Tools-free or tool-assisted options can drastically reduce installation time. Consider models that advertise easy plug-in or quick-keystone replacement.
  • Future-proofing: If you anticipate higher speeds or more devices, choose panels with Cat6A or Cat7 capabilities and modular keystones for easy upgrades.
  • Durability and warranty: Look for sturdy chassis, corrosion-resistant gold-plated contacts, and manufacturer warranties that match your deployment timeline.
